In the rapidly evolving world of cryptocurrency, decision-making processes rely heavily on data-driven approaches. One of the most effective tools for optimizing strategies is A/B testing, augmented by machine learning algorithms. This approach allows for the comparison of two or more variations of a given process, such as user interfaces or trading strategies, to determine which one yields the best results in terms of performance metrics.

Key Benefits of Integrating Machine Learning with A/B Testing in Crypto

  • Enhanced Accuracy: Machine learning algorithms process large datasets quickly, ensuring that results from A/B tests are more statistically significant.
  • Personalized Outcomes: Machine learning models can adapt to individual user behaviors, offering more precise A/B test results tailored to specific user groups.
  • Continuous Improvement: With machine learning, A/B tests can be iteratively improved over time, leveraging new data to refine strategies without manual intervention.

Machine Learning and Crypto Trading: A/B Testing Application

In cryptocurrency trading platforms, A/B testing can be employed to test various features, from different types of market orders to UI/UX designs that enhance user engagement. Machine learning models can predict trends based on historical data, and by integrating these predictions with A/B testing, developers can identify the most effective trading strategies or user interface designs.

Machine learning-driven A/B testing helps optimize real-time decision-making in crypto environments, making data collection and analysis faster and more efficient.

Example of A/B Testing in Cryptocurrency Platform:

Test Variant Conversion Rate User Engagement
Variant A (Traditional UI) 5.2% 75%
Variant B (Machine Learning Enhanced UI) 7.8% 85%

Machine Learning A/B Testing in Cryptocurrency: Leveraging Data for Market Growth

In the volatile world of cryptocurrency, optimizing user experience and trading strategies is key to staying ahead. By integrating machine learning into A/B testing, businesses can harness data-driven insights to make more informed decisions. Machine learning algorithms can analyze vast amounts of trading data to pinpoint patterns and predict market behavior, allowing businesses to adapt to user preferences more effectively.

For example, in cryptocurrency exchanges, A/B testing can be used to test different user interface layouts or trading feature configurations. By comparing two or more variations in real-time, companies can understand which version yields higher engagement or improves trading outcomes. These results help in refining both the user experience and backend algorithms, ultimately boosting profits and customer loyalty.

Key Benefits of Using A/B Testing with Machine Learning

  • Data-Driven Decisions: Machine learning models continuously improve the accuracy of A/B test outcomes, ensuring decisions are based on solid data.
  • Optimization of Trading Algorithms: Machine learning can evaluate different strategies for price prediction, liquidity management, and risk assessment.
  • Enhanced User Experience: By testing multiple layouts or features, exchanges can find the best configurations to meet their users' needs.

How Machine Learning Enhances A/B Testing in Cryptocurrency

  1. Automated Data Analysis: With the help of machine learning, businesses can automate the analysis of test results, saving time and resources.
  2. Real-Time Adjustments: Machine learning models can adjust testing parameters on the fly based on incoming data, ensuring maximum optimization.
  3. Increased Precision: Predictive models provide more granular insights, allowing businesses to tweak trading strategies with high accuracy.

"Machine learning transforms A/B testing from a simple experiment into a dynamic, real-time optimization tool. In the competitive cryptocurrency space, it’s no longer enough to guess what users want–now, we can predict and test with precision." – Crypto Exchange Executive

Example: A/B Testing on Cryptocurrency Exchange Interfaces

Version Conversion Rate Average Session Time
Version A (Current UI) 5.2% 6 mins
Version B (Redesigned UI) 7.8% 8 mins

As seen in the table above, Version B, which integrates machine learning-powered recommendations for layout, outperforms Version A in both conversion rate and session duration. Such tests can continuously refine user interactions to ensure the platform remains competitive and user-friendly.

Understanding the Core Principles of Machine Learning A/B Testing in Cryptocurrency

In the rapidly evolving world of cryptocurrency, the integration of machine learning (ML) techniques for A/B testing is becoming a powerful tool for optimizing trading algorithms, platform designs, and user experience. By leveraging A/B testing, crypto platforms can efficiently compare different features or trading strategies to understand which one delivers better performance. However, machine learning brings an added layer of sophistication to this process by automatically adjusting models and refining test parameters based on real-time data.

The key to successful machine learning-driven A/B testing in the cryptocurrency space lies in building models that can learn from user behavior and market trends. These models continuously analyze vast amounts of transaction data and user interactions to adjust the hypothesis being tested. This dynamic approach allows for faster optimization, particularly in volatile environments like cryptocurrency markets where the data changes rapidly and traditional methods might not keep pace.

Key Concepts and Techniques

  • Model Training and Testing: Machine learning algorithms, such as reinforcement learning, can train on the data from A/B test groups to predict which variants are likely to perform better under various market conditions.
  • Dynamic Experimentation: Traditional A/B testing often splits users into static groups, while ML-driven testing adapts in real-time, adjusting test parameters based on incoming data from live market interactions.
  • Automated Result Analysis: Machine learning can speed up the analysis of test results, automatically detecting patterns and anomalies that may take a human analyst much longer to identify.

In the world of crypto, time is money. The ability to optimize features, strategies, and user interfaces faster through machine learning-driven A/B testing can give platforms a significant competitive edge.

Practical Application in Crypto Platforms

  1. Trading Algorithms: By applying A/B testing with machine learning, platforms can test different trading algorithms, adjusting for market volatility and fine-tuning performance metrics like profitability and risk management.
  2. User Experience Optimization: Crypto platforms can implement A/B testing on new features, such as wallet design or transaction flows, to see which ones resonate better with users, increasing engagement and retention.
Variant Performance Metric Adjustment Based on ML
Algorithm A ROI 5% Increased leverage for market predictions
Algorithm B ROI 4.2% Optimized transaction timing

Setting Up Your First A/B Test for Crypto Platforms with Machine Learning Algorithms

When testing new features or updates on a cryptocurrency platform, A/B testing is crucial to determine how different versions of your product impact user engagement, transactions, or retention. By applying machine learning algorithms, you can automate and improve the analysis of these tests, ultimately driving better decision-making based on data-driven insights. This guide will walk you through the steps of setting up an A/B test using machine learning algorithms in a crypto environment.

Before diving into implementation, it’s essential to understand the goal of your test. For instance, are you testing a new trading feature, a wallet UI update, or a promotional offer? Once the objective is clear, you can design an experiment to measure the effectiveness of these changes and use machine learning to analyze the results. Below are the basic steps to follow when setting up your first A/B test with machine learning in the crypto space.

Step 1: Define Your Test and Segmentation Strategy

  • Objective: Choose a specific goal, such as increasing daily active users or improving transaction volume.
  • Segmentation: Identify the target groups of users. For example, test the impact of a new feature on active traders versus new users.
  • Metrics: Establish key metrics like conversion rate, transaction volume, or session length to measure the effectiveness of each variation.

Step 2: Implement and Run the Test

  1. Random Assignment: Use machine learning to segment users randomly and ensure unbiased distribution across test groups.
  2. Run the Test: Execute the test over a set period, making sure to collect sufficient data for robust analysis. Machine learning can help track and log every user interaction.
  3. Data Collection: Collect data on how users interact with both versions of the feature–be it through clicks, wallet usage, or trade frequency.

Step 3: Analyze Results with Machine Learning

Machine learning algorithms, such as regression analysis or reinforcement learning, can help interpret complex data from your test. For example, regression models can predict how much a feature change is likely to increase the trading volume, while reinforcement learning can continuously optimize the test by adjusting factors like timing and user engagement strategies.

Important: Always ensure that your test is statistically significant. Machine learning can help in evaluating whether changes are meaningful or just due to random fluctuations.

Step 4: Optimize Based on Insights

After analyzing the data, implement changes based on the insights gained. The machine learning model may suggest tweaks to the user experience, or highlight key factors influencing behavior. The optimization process is iterative–continuously test and refine the feature to maximize user satisfaction and engagement.

Metric Control Group Test Group
Conversion Rate 2.5% 3.0%
Transaction Volume $50,000 $75,000
User Retention 80% 85%

By using machine learning to analyze the data from your A/B test, you can make informed decisions that improve your crypto platform's performance and user satisfaction.

Choosing the Right Metrics for A/B Testing with Machine Learning in Cryptocurrency

When running A/B tests in the cryptocurrency space, selecting the right metrics is essential for understanding the effectiveness of different strategies. Machine learning algorithms can help streamline this process by analyzing large datasets quickly and identifying patterns that might not be immediately obvious. However, the choice of metrics should be tailored to the specific goals of the test and the behavior of cryptocurrency users. Without the proper metrics, machine learning models can provide misleading results, potentially leading to suboptimal decision-making.

In the context of digital assets and trading platforms, choosing the right KPIs involves a careful balance between transactional data, user engagement, and market trends. Metrics related to transaction volumes, volatility, and user activity can provide actionable insights that support strategic decisions. However, focusing on the wrong metrics can lead to wasted resources and ineffective changes. The key lies in aligning the selected metrics with the objectives of the A/B test, while also ensuring that the data collected can drive meaningful insights.

Important Metrics to Consider

  • Conversion Rate: Measures the percentage of users who complete a desired action, such as making a trade or subscribing to a premium feature.
  • Average Trade Volume: Tracks the average value of trades during the test period. This metric helps assess market activity and user investment behavior.
  • Price Volatility: Monitors the price fluctuations of assets being tested, which can affect user behavior and market sentiment.

Key Steps in Choosing Metrics

  1. Define Objectives: Clearly outline what you want to achieve with the A/B test, such as increasing user retention or boosting transaction volume.
  2. Identify User Behavior Patterns: Understand how users interact with the platform to select metrics that reflect their actions, such as active wallet usage or frequency of trades.
  3. Ensure Data Quality: Use high-quality data sources to ensure that the metrics you measure are accurate and meaningful for decision-making.

Example Metric Comparison

Metric Short-Term Impact Long-Term Impact
Conversion Rate Immediate increase in user sign-ups or trade completions Long-term growth in platform usage and retention
Average Trade Volume Short-term boost in trading activity Increased liquidity and market influence
Price Volatility Potential short-term risk for traders Long-term effect on platform trust and reliability

When selecting metrics, it is crucial to consider how they align with both short-term and long-term business goals, as well as the inherent volatility in the cryptocurrency market.

Exploring Machine Learning Models for Optimizing A/B Test Analysis in Crypto

In the fast-paced world of cryptocurrency trading and platforms, optimizing A/B testing strategies is crucial for refining product offerings and user experience. Machine learning has proven to be a powerful tool in analyzing A/B test data, enabling crypto projects to make more informed decisions based on user behavior. Selecting the right model for analysis is essential for understanding how different factors–such as pricing structures, UI changes, or new features–impact user engagement and transactions on blockchain-based platforms.

When applying machine learning models to A/B testing in the crypto space, it’s important to consider models that can handle high-dimensional data and dynamic environments. Models such as decision trees, Bayesian networks, and deep learning techniques are among the most effective in identifying patterns and predicting outcomes based on experimental data. Each of these models has unique advantages in different test scenarios, and the choice of model should align with the specific goals of the crypto platform’s testing framework.

Top Machine Learning Models for A/B Test Analysis in Cryptocurrency

  • Decision Trees: A robust choice for modeling complex relationships between variables, decision trees are particularly useful for segmenting user behavior based on attributes such as trading activity, wallet size, or frequency of platform usage.
  • Bayesian Inference: Ideal for understanding uncertainties in user behavior, Bayesian models can predict the probability of success for various features being tested, offering a probabilistic approach to A/B test analysis.
  • Neural Networks: Deep learning models like neural networks excel in handling non-linear relationships and large amounts of data, making them well-suited for analyzing the subtle effects of minor changes in the crypto platform.

Using advanced machine learning models, crypto platforms can significantly improve decision-making processes, identifying not just what works but also predicting future trends with higher accuracy.

Key Advantages of Machine Learning in A/B Testing

  1. Scalability: Machine learning models can handle vast amounts of data, essential in the crypto market where user behavior data is extensive and continually evolving.
  2. Real-time insights: These models provide real-time feedback, which is crucial for making quick adjustments to optimize user experience.
  3. Predictive capabilities: With sufficient data, machine learning can predict user reactions to new changes, providing valuable foresight for decision-makers.

Comparison of Common Models for A/B Testing

Model Strengths Limitations
Decision Trees Easy to interpret, handles non-linear relationships well Prone to overfitting, limited by the quality of input data
Bayesian Inference Handles uncertainty and variability in data, flexible Requires significant data to perform effectively, computationally intensive
Neural Networks Highly accurate with large datasets, excellent for complex problems Black-box nature makes interpretation difficult, resource-heavy

Managing Data Imbalances in Cryptocurrency A/B Testing

In the context of cryptocurrency platforms, A/B testing is often used to optimize trading features, user interfaces, or token sale strategies. However, when conducting A/B tests, data imbalances can significantly affect the accuracy and reliability of the results. This imbalance typically occurs when one group (A or B) has a disproportionate amount of traffic or user interaction, which can lead to skewed insights. The challenge lies in effectively handling these imbalances to ensure valid comparisons and actionable conclusions.

To manage data imbalances, it's crucial to implement strategies that ensure both groups in the A/B test are statistically comparable. This may involve adjusting for unequal group sizes, correcting for biases in data collection, and applying machine learning techniques that account for variations in the data. Without addressing these imbalances, decisions based on the test outcomes could potentially harm platform performance or user experience.

Approaches to Handle Data Imbalances

  • Weighting Data: Adjusting the contribution of each observation based on the group’s size or other relevant factors helps balance out the effect of disproportionately large or small groups.
  • Resampling Methods: Both oversampling and undersampling techniques can be used to modify the dataset and ensure that each group is represented equally in the analysis.
  • Machine Learning Adjustments: Algorithms like Random Forest or Gradient Boosting can help identify patterns in unbalanced data, making it easier to predict outcomes with fewer biases.

Important Considerations

Data balancing is essential for avoiding overfitting or underfitting the model, which can lead to incorrect predictions in cryptocurrency-related decisions.

  1. Ensure the test groups are comparable in terms of their core characteristics, such as trading volume or user activity.
  2. Monitor traffic fluctuations during the test and adjust the sample size accordingly to avoid false conclusions.
  3. Use performance metrics that are robust to imbalances, such as AUC-ROC, which are less sensitive to class imbalances in binary outcomes.

Example of A/B Test Result with Imbalanced Data

Test Group Users Transaction Volume Conversion Rate
A 1,000 $500,000 4%
B 500 $200,000 6%

Real-Time Decision Making: Implementing Live A/B Testing with Machine Learning in Crypto

In the fast-paced world of cryptocurrency markets, making quick and accurate decisions is paramount. Implementing real-time A/B testing powered by machine learning allows platforms to adapt to user behavior instantaneously, optimizing their strategies based on live data. This capability is especially valuable in trading platforms, where market conditions change rapidly, and decisions must be made based on the most current information available. By using machine learning models, crypto platforms can evaluate multiple variations of their algorithms in parallel, making real-time adjustments that improve user engagement and overall profitability.

Machine learning models can be integrated into A/B testing to refine trading strategies or adjust the presentation of cryptocurrency products on a platform. This is done by continuously collecting data from users and applying machine learning to make predictions on the effectiveness of different strategies. The ability to process this data in real-time ensures that decisions are not only timely but also based on accurate predictions that can adjust to volatile market conditions.

Key Aspects of Live A/B Testing in Cryptocurrency Platforms

  • Instant User Feedback: Users' actions are monitored continuously, allowing platforms to immediately gauge the success of new features or strategies.
  • Algorithm Refinement: Machine learning models refine trading algorithms in real time, adjusting them to improve profitability based on ongoing user interaction.
  • Minimizing Risk: By testing changes on smaller user segments first, platforms can minimize potential losses while maximizing the accuracy of their models.

"Real-time decision making allows crypto platforms to stay ahead of the competition by rapidly iterating and optimizing strategies based on the most up-to-date market data."

Example of A/B Testing with Crypto Trading Algorithms

Version Success Rate Profitability
Version A 65% 10%
Version B 70% 12%

By utilizing machine learning to analyze the performance of different strategies, platforms can make real-time decisions to enhance their user experience and profitability, all while adjusting to the dynamic nature of cryptocurrency markets.

Common Pitfalls in Machine Learning A/B Testing in Cryptocurrency and How to Avoid Them

In the cryptocurrency space, machine learning (ML) is increasingly being leveraged to optimize trading algorithms, user experience, and security features. However, when performing A/B testing to evaluate different models or strategies, several common pitfalls can undermine the results. These issues may arise from improper data handling, bias in experiment design, or incorrect interpretation of statistical significance. Addressing these issues ensures that machine learning-driven decisions in crypto projects are more effective and reliable.

One frequent challenge is the improper definition of the test parameters, such as the metric used for evaluation. In the volatile world of cryptocurrencies, using the wrong metric can lead to misleading results, which ultimately influence decision-making in a negative way. To avoid these pitfalls, it's crucial to carefully consider the nature of the experiment and choose the most relevant performance indicators.

1. Using Inadequate Sample Sizes

Choosing an insufficient sample size for the A/B test can lead to results that are not statistically reliable. In cryptocurrency markets, the fluctuations in asset prices and user behavior might cause minor variations to appear as significant, even when they aren't. A small sample size reduces the power of the test, making it harder to detect meaningful differences.

Key Tip: Always calculate the minimum sample size required based on the expected effect size and statistical power before starting the A/B test. This ensures that the test is sensitive enough to detect true differences in model performance.

2. Failing to Account for External Factors

Cryptocurrency markets are affected by a wide range of external factors, such as regulatory changes, market sentiment, and news events. These factors can introduce noise into your test results, leading to incorrect conclusions. For example, during a significant market crash, the test results may be skewed by the sudden change in user behavior, independent of the actual changes made in the model or feature being tested.

  • Monitor external events closely during your A/B testing.
  • Use techniques such as time-series analysis to account for market trends and fluctuations.

3. Misinterpretation of Statistical Significance

In the cryptocurrency sector, the rapid pace of data generation and experimentation can lead to the temptation of using statistical significance as a catch-all for decision-making. However, statistical significance alone doesn't guarantee that the model or strategy will lead to long-term improvements.

Important: Always combine statistical significance with practical significance. Consider how the result will affect the overall user experience, cost, and potential risks before making a final decision.

4. Lack of Proper Control Groups

In A/B testing, a control group is essential for understanding the true impact of a change. Failing to set up a proper control group can lead to biased results, especially in the highly dynamic crypto environment where market conditions can fluctuate rapidly.

  1. Ensure that the control group is statistically identical to the experimental group in terms of key characteristics.
  2. Use randomization to minimize biases that could affect the results.

5. Data Snooping and Overfitting

Machine learning models are prone to overfitting, especially when trained on small or noisy data sets, which is often the case with cryptocurrency trading data. When testing multiple variations of a model, there's a risk of "data snooping," where the experimenter inadvertently tunes the model to fit the test data rather than the underlying trends.

Issue Solution
Overfitting Use regularization techniques to reduce the complexity of the model.
Data Snooping Implement cross-validation to assess model performance on unseen data.